In the American family the husband and wife usually share important decision-making. When the children are   31  enough, they take part as well. Foreigners are often surprised by the permissiveness (宽容) of American parents. Children are often allowed to do pretty much  32  they wish without strict control by their parents. Children are encouraged to be  33  at an early age. Some people believe that American parents carry this freedom  34  far. Others think that a strong parental image would not  35  American values. Because Americans emphasize the importance of independence, young people are expected to 36  their families by the time they have  37  their late teens or early twenties. This pattern of independence often raises serious  38  for the aging parents of a small family. The average American is expected to live  39  the age of 10. The job-retirement age is usually 5. The children have left home, married, and  40  their own households. Often the major problem of many elderly couples is not economic, but they feel useless and lonely with neither an occupation nor a close family tie.

A Car Stopped Just in the Middle of the Street

Joan has been charged with a misdemeanor by asking her 13-year-old son to drive, putting her child in a dangerous situation. It was Joan's 32nd birthday, so she decided to go out for dinner with her 35-year-old boyfriend, Donald, as well as her 13-year-old son, Mike. Joan was so happy that she drank two bottles of wine with her boyfriend. When it was time to go home, both Joan and Donald were too drunk to drive. They knew it clearly that both of them couldn't drive home safely after that much wine, so they sat in the back seat and asked Mike, Joan's 13-year-old son, to drive the 2008 Land Rover.

Being a driver for the first time in his life, Mike could receive no help from his mom or Donald. They were too drunk to tell him clearly what to do. He started the car nervously, but when he realized he couldn't control the car at all, he was scared and depressed. He decided to stop the car and refuse to drive any further. He called the police for help. When the police arrived, they found the car was stopped right in the middle of the street.
